About the Role

We are partnering with a well-established organisation to appoint an experienced Contracts Manager. This role is pivotal in managing procurement and contract administration for estate, facilities, and maintenance-related works. The successful candidate will ensure robust governance, cost efficiency, and smooth execution of contracts in line with regulatory requirements.

Key Responsibilities
  • Oversee the full contract lifecycle, including tender preparation, evaluation, award, and post-award administration
  • Administer and manage contracts covering term maintenance, consultancy services, and project-based works
  • Ensure adherence to public sector procurement policies, contractual obligations, and internal governance frameworks
  • Monitor contract performance, including variations, claims, extensions of time, and cost control
  • Liaise closely with internal stakeholders, consultants, and contractors to address contractual and commercial matters
  • Identify and mitigate contractual risks while providing sound advice on dispute avoidance
  • Prepare reports, contract documentation, and summaries for management review and audit purposes
  •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ives to enhance procurement and contract management processes
Key Requirements
  • Diploma or Degree in Quantity Surveying, Building, Engineering, Facilities Management, or a related discipline
  • Minimum 5 years of relevant experience in contract administration, ideally within property, facilities, or public-sector settings
  • Strong understanding of contract conditions, tendering processes, and procurement best practices
  • Experience handling term contracts and maintenance-related works will be highly advantageous
  • Excellent analytical, negotiation, and stakeholder management skills
  • Meticulous, organised, and capable of managing multiple contracts simultaneously
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ications
